The center of the hole appears appears to have an offset from the external radius. You can use a rotary table to mill the outside radius, then offset the center of the table whatever distance the hole is offset from the outer radius. Then install the hole. There appears to be a thin wall between the arcs, so you may want to do it in reverse order, whichever way is less likely to deform the work piece. Or fill the hole, then cut the outer radius.
